Helios Wealth Management

Helios Wealth Management is a multi-family office headquartered in London, serving a private client base of high-net-worth families and individuals. The firm's founding details remain undisclosed, as are its founding principals — it presents as a boutique advisory platform focused on bespoke wealth structuring. The firm's investment approach integrates traditional asset allocation across public equities, fixed income, and alternatives including private equity and real estate. It emphasizes multi-jurisdictional tax and estate planning for international families — a common structural requirement for London-based family offices serving cross-border clients. The firm does not publicly disclose specific portfolio holdings or co-investors. No team size, AUM, or additional offices have been publicly disclosed. The firm maintains a low public profile consistent with boutique family office advisory practices. There is no verifiable recent operational event in the public domain. Helios Wealth Management differentiates through its focus on complex multi-jurisdictional client families, combining investment management with tax and estate planning under one roof — a structural choice that positions it closer to a traditional multi-family office than a pure asset manager.
